SQL语法映射
当前话题为您枚举了最新的 SQL语法映射。在这里,您可以轻松访问广泛的教程、示例代码和实用工具,帮助您有效地学习和应用这些核心编程技术。查看页面下方的资源列表,快速下载您需要的资料。我们的资源覆盖从基础到高级的各种主题,无论您是初学者还是有经验的开发者,都能找到有价值的信息。
LINQ 对 SQL 语法映射及实例详解
LINQ(Language Integrated Query)是一种强大的查询语言,使得我们能够在 .NET 语言中使用 SQL 语法查询数据。以下将深入探讨 LINQ_to_SQL 的语法映射,并结合实例展示其强大功能。
1. 什么是 LINQ to SQL
LINQ_to_SQL 是一种允许开发者在 C# 中直接使用 SQL 查询的功能,支持对象关系映射(ORM),实现代码与数据库表的关联。这使得代码更简洁并优化了数据库操作。
2. 基本语法映射
查询语法:与 SQL 类似,LINQ 使用 from、where 和 select 语句实现查询。例如:
csharp
var result = from item in db.Items
where item.Price > 100
select item;
from:指定要查询的数据源。
where:设置条件过滤。
select:选择特定字段或对象。
连接语句:使用 join 实现表连接。例子如下:csharpvar query = from order in db.Ordersjoin customer in db.Customers on order.CustomerID equals customer.IDselect new { order.OrderID, customer.Name };
3. 使用实例解析
以下实例展示了如何通过 LINQ_to_SQL 查询客户表中花费超过 1000 的客户:
var highSpenders = from customer in db.Customers
where customer.TotalSpent > 1000
select customer.Name;
4. 高级用法
GroupBy 和 Sum 等操作使得数据汇总更便捷,例如:
var totals = from order in db.Orders
group order by order.CustomerID into g
select new { CustomerID = g.Key, TotalSpent = g.Sum(o => o.Amount) };
通过 LINQ_to_SQL,我们可以大幅提升数据库操作的效率并保持代码简洁易读。
SQLServer
0
2024-10-26
SQL语法
SQL (结构化查询语言) 的语法包括:
DML (数据操作语言):INSERT、UPDATE、DELETE
DDL (数据定义语言):CREATE、ALTER、DROP
DQL (数据查询语言):SELECT
常见的 SQL*Plus 指令:SHOW、DESC、SET、COLUMN、STARTUP、SHUTDOWN、CONNECT
SQL 语句必须以分号 (;) 结尾才能执行,而指令则不需要。
Oracle
4
2024-04-29
SQL转Mongo查询映射表
SQL转Mongo查询映射表,详细列出了SQL查询语句与对应的MongoDB查询方法。
MongoDB
2
2024-07-13
SQL 语法指南
涵盖 SQL 语法基础知识的全面指南,为学习 SQL 提供详尽的参考。
SQLite
3
2024-04-30
SQL 语法指南
SQL 语法基础
SQL 是一种用于管理和操作关系型数据库的标准语言。
数据定义语言 (DDL)
CREATE: 创建数据库、表等对象
ALTER: 修改数据库、表等对象的结构
DROP: 删除数据库、表等对象
数据操作语言 (DML)
SELECT: 查询数据
INSERT: 插入数据
UPDATE: 更新数据
DELETE: 删除数据
数据控制语言 (DCL)
GRANT: 授予用户权限
REVOKE: 撤销用户权限
SQLServer
1
2024-05-14
SQL 语法教程
SQL 语法:SELECT [DISTINCT | DISTINCTROW | ALL] 选择表达式,... [FROM 表引用 [WHERE WHERE 定义] [GROUP BY 列名,... ] [HAVING WHERE 定义] [ORDER BY {无符号整数 | 列名 | 公式} [ASC | DESC],...] [LIMIT [偏移量,] 行] [PROCEDURE 过程名]]
MySQL
4
2024-05-16
SQL 语法速成
快速掌握 SQL 基本语法
本教程以简洁易懂的方式讲解 SQL 基本语法,帮助您快速上手数据库操作。
内容包括:
SELECT 查询数据
FROM 指定数据表
WHERE 筛选数据
INSERT 插入数据
UPDATE 修改数据
DELETE 删除数据
学习资源:
示例代码
实战练习
开始您的 SQL 学习之旅吧!
SQLServer
2
2024-05-28
SQL 语法入门
档帮助 SQL 初学者巩固基础语法知识,通过学习和练习提升语句编写能力。
SQLServer
2
2024-05-31
SQL 语法基础
初学者可以通过学习 SQL 语法基础,快速掌握数据库查询和操作的基本技能,为进一步学习数据库知识打下坚实基础。
MySQL
2
2024-06-01
SQL语法详解
如果您是SQL的初学者,这本教程将为您提供重要帮助。
SQLServer
2
2024-07-17